Pathway Pouring in Salt Lake City, UT
Pathway pouring services involve the installation of concrete walkways, sidewalks, and pathways that enhance the accessibility and appearance of residential properties. These projects typically include creating smooth, durable surfaces for foot traffic, connecting driveways to entryways, or providing safe routes around gardens and yards.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work, including the materials used, the planning process, and how the finished pathway will complement existing landscaping and structures.
Before requesting pathway pouring services, homeowners should consider the desired location, size, and design of the pathway, as well as any specific requirements for drainage or slope. It’s also helpful to clarify the timeline for installation and any preparations needed on the property. Ensuring clear communication about these details can help achieve a functional and visually appealing result that fits the property's needs.

Pathway Pouring Questions
What is pathway pouring? Pathway pouring involves installing concrete or similar materials to create durable walkways, patios, or driveways on residential or commercial properties.
What types of projects benefit from pathway pouring? Projects such as garden pathways, front walkways, and outdoor entertaining areas often use pathway pouring for a smooth, functional surface.
What should property owners consider before pathway pouring? It's important to plan the layout, ensure proper drainage, and prepare the ground for a stable, long-lasting surface.
How long does a pathway pouring project typically last? The longevity depends on materials used and installation quality, but properly poured pathways generally require minimal maintenance over many years.
